Lahore Clears 2,611 Encroachments in Four Days

The Lahore district administration has intensified its anti-encroachment drive under the “Suthra Punjab” vision, clearing thousands of illegal obstructions across the city within just four days. According to the Deputy Commissioner Office Lahore, teams led by DC Lahore Syed Musa Raza removed 2,611 encroachments and took down 6,902 illegal banners and flexes from major roads and commercial areas, including Mall Road, Ferozepur Road, Multan Road, Township, Shalimar, and Johar Town. The operation was carried out under the supervision of the Metropolitan Corporation’s regulation squad to improve traffic flow, restore pedestrian pathways, and reduce visual pollution. Authorities have warned that strict legal action will be taken against violators who attempt to re-establish encroachments, stressing that the campaign will continue to ensure long-term urban order and cleanliness across Lahore.
